For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 public high schools serving 768 students in Southern Tioga School District. This district's average high testing ranking is 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public high schools in Pennsylvania.
Public High Schools in Southern Tioga School District have an average math proficiency score of 21% (versus the Pennsylvania public high school average of 30%), and reading proficiency score of 51% (versus the 58% statewide average).
Public High School in Southern Tioga School District have a Graduation Rate of 88%, which is equal to the Pennsylvania average of 88%.
The school with highest graduation rate is North Penn-liberty Jr. Sr. High School, with ≥90%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Pennsylvania or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 6%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Pennsylvania public high school average of 39% (majority Black and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$21,013 in this school district is less than the state median of $23,696.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$18,123 is less than the state median of $23,119.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
